/* menutable_stylesheet */



html,body{background-color:#549CED;margin:0px; padding:0px; width: 840px}
body{font: 76% arial,sans-serif}

a:link {color: blue;}
  a:visited {color: blue;}
   a:hover {color: red; cursor: hand; background-color: gold;}
   
   h1  {margin-bottom: 4px;
   text-align: center;
   margin-top: 4px;
   line-height: 1;
   font-weight:800;
  font-family:times new roman,serif;
   font-style:italic;
   font-size: 20px; color: green;}
   
   h2  {margin-bottom: 4px;
   margin-top: 4px;
   line-height: 1;
   font-weight:600;
  font-family:times new roman,serif;
   font-style:italic;
   font-size: 16px;
    color: green;}
   
table#maintable
 {width: 100%;
  background-color: #EAEAEA;
   border: 4px ridge #CCCCCC;}
   
 .imbord
  {border: 4px ridge #CCCCCC;
   text-align: center;}

 .topheader {width: 840px;
  padding:0px 25px 8px 25px;
   background-color: white;
    text-align: left;
     border: 4px ridge #CCCCCC;
      font-family: serif;
       font-weight: 500;
       font-size: 13px;
        font-style: normal;
         color: black;}

 .topheader1 {width: 840px;
   background-color: #ECF4FD;
    text-align: center;
     border: 4px ridge #CCCCCC;
      font-family: serif;
       font-weight: 600;
        font-style: italic;
         color: green;}
         
table#placetable
 {width: 840px;
  border: 4px ridge #CCCCCC; 
   background-color: #ECF4FD;
    text-align: center;
     font-family: serif, times-new-roman;
      font-style: normal;
       font-size: 12px;}

table#headtable1
 {width: 133px;
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
table#headtable2
 {width: 133px;
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
table#headtable3
 {width: 133px;
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
table#headtable4
 {width: 133px;
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
table#headtable5
 {width: 133px;
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}

table#headtable6
 {width: 133px;
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}

  .splitable 
   {border: 1px solid black;
     background-color:#FFFFEF}
       
  .splitablecol {
     border: 1px solid black;
      background-color: gold;}
    
table#offerstable
 {width: 100%;
  border: 4px ridge #CCCCCC;
   background-color: #FFFFEF;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
table#pagetable
 {width: 100%;
  background-color:#ECF4FD;
   text-align: center;
    border: 4px ridge #CCCCCC;}
             
table#typetable2
 {width: 100%; 
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
table#featureprop
 {width: 570px;
  border: 4px ridge #00C100; 
   background-color: #EAEAEA;
    text-align: center;
     font-family: serif, times-new-roman;
      font-style: normal;
       font-size: 13px;}
       
 .rts
  {color: blue;
   font-weight: 500;
    font-style:italic;
     font-family: sans-serif;}
       
 .special
  { text-align: center;
     font-family: serif;
      font-weight: 600;
       font-style: italic;
        font-size: 16px;
         color: green;}
         
  .intable
  {width: 570px;
   background-color: #ECF4FD; }
   

 .imgprop td img
  {display: block;}
  
 .imgprop
  {border: 1px solid #296204;
    padding: 1px;}

 .dispdata
 {width: 815px;
  border: 4px solid #296204;
   padding: 2px;
     background-color:#F8F8F8;}
     
 .descprop
  {width: 650px;
   border: 1px solid #296204;
    padding: 2px;}
    
 .facilprop
  {width: 175px;
   line-height: 0.85;
    vertical-align: left;
     padding: 0px;
      border: 0px;
       background-color: #F8F8F8;}
     
 .ctactype
 {width: 100%;
  border: 4px solid #296204;
   padding: 0px;
     background-color:#F8F8F8;}

 .actypelist
  {width: 99%px;
   border: 1px solid #296204;
    padding: 2px;}

 .typeaclist
  {width: 264px;
    line-height: 1.2;
     vertical-align: left;
      padding: 0px;
       float: left ;
        background-color: #F8F8F8;}
       
  .typeaclist1
  {width: 265px;
    line-height: 1.2;
     vertical-align: left;
      text-align:right;
       padding: 0px;
        float: left ;
         border-right-style: solid;
          border-right-width: 1px;
           border-right-color: black;
            border-left-style:solid;
             border-left-width: 1px;
              border-left-color: black;
               background-color: #F8F8F8;}
       
  .rateswrn {color:navy;
   font-size:12px;
    line-height: 1.5;}
       
  .propprop
   {width: 468px; border: 2px ridge #00C100;
    text-align: center;}
   
  .proppic
  {width: 80px; 
    border: 1px solid #00C100; 
     padding: 2px 2px 0px 2px; 
      background-color: #005E00;} 
 
 .diamond
  {font-size:14px;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       color: green;}
  
 .locatectprop
  {font-size: 13px;
   font-style: italic;
    font-weight: 600;}
 
  .botbar
 {border-color:#828282;
  font-family: serif, times-new-roman;
   font-size: 12px;}
       
table#typetable1
 {width: 100%; 
  background-color: #ffffff;
   text-align: center;
    font-family: times-new-roman, serif;
     font-weight: 500;
      font-style: normal;
       font-size: 12px;}
       
div#extra
 {background: #ECF4FD;
  margin:1px 1px 1px 1px;
   border:10px ridge #CCCCCC;
    text-align: center;
     padding:1px 1px 1px 1px;
      font-size: 12px;
       font-family:arial,sans-serif;}
       
   